The temperature of equal masses of three different liquids $x$, $y$ and $z$ are $10^\circ\text{C}$, $20^\circ\text{C}$ and $30^\circ\text{C}$ respectively. The temperature of mixture when $x$ is mixed with $y$ is $16^\circ\text{C}$ and that when $y$ is mixed with $z$ is $26^\circ\text{C}$. The temperature of mixture when $x$ and $z$ are mixed will be:
(1) $25.62^\circ\text{C}$
(2) $20.28^\circ\text{C}$
(3) $28.32^\circ\text{C}$
(4) $23.84^\circ\text{C}$
